QueueForge is a self-hosted RabbitMQ DLQ manager. Inspect failed messages, replay safely, and get real-time alerts on issues like stuck consumers, retry loops, and message spikes. Built for engineers who need visibility and control—no scripts, no guesswork.

I built QueueForge after dealing with RabbitMQ dead-letter queues in production.
Whenever messages failed, they disappeared into DLQs — and recovering them meant digging through logs, writing scripts, and manually requeueing messages. It was slow, error-prone, and honestly frustrating.
QueueForge is my attempt to fix that.
It’s a self-hosted tool where you can:
inspect failed messages
replay them safely
get alerts when something breaks (stuck consumers, retry loops, spikes)
The goal is simple: no more guesswork when messages fail.
